The Watergate scandal is among the largest political incidents of the twentieth century, which started with a break-in on the Democratic Nationwide Committee on the Watergate complicated in Washington DC. Mark Felt was the deputy director of the FBI on the time of the incident (1972); his 30 years of FBI expertise knowledgeable him that one thing significantly incorrect was occurring with the next investigation. His personal boss was ordering them to stop its personal case, and when it grew to become clear that there was a spy amongst them, Mark (later nicknamed ‘Deep Throat’) started to secretly leak data to varied media sources and, with the assistance of journalists Bob Woodward and Carl Bernstein, finally managed to uncover the reality behind the housebreaking. Everybody is aware of the result of this stunning investigation, and that it was all a part of President Richard Nixon’s re-election marketing campaign, to wiretap telephones and rob high secret paperwork, started a brand new wave of political distrust amongst your complete nation.

‘Mark Felt: The Man Who Introduced Down the White Home’ is a biographical drama based mostly on the 2006 autobiography of the identical title co-written by Felt and John D. O’Connor. The movie has been directed and written by Peter Landesman (‘Concussion’, ‘Kill the Messenger’ and ‘Parkland’), and it’s set to be launched in US film theatres on September twenty ninth 2017.
